一种提高激光测距精度的方法与装置制造方法及图纸

技术编号:30025638 阅读:34 留言:0更新日期:2021-09-11 06:56
本发明专利技术公开了一种提高激光测距精度的方法与装置,当检测到回波信号的波形在信号门限上方存在凹点时,进入特异回波计算流程:以第一回波为中心创建第二回波的虚拟回波,并基于第一函数确定虚拟回波的初略飞行时间;根据虚拟回波的初略飞行时间、虚拟回波的峰值对应时间和第二回波的峰值对应时间,得到第二回波的初略飞行时间T;根据第二回波的初略飞行时间、最后一个凹点的对应时间和最后一个凹点的峰值高度,计算第二回波中被叠加隐去部分的回波强度;第一函数为正常回波的上升沿时间宽度与峰值高度之间的函数关系式。上述方案可保证存在雨雪灰尘等干扰源的场景中测距过程不受干扰源影响,准确稳定地计算出目标距离。准确稳定地计算出目标距离。准确稳定地计算出目标距离。

【技术实现步骤摘要】
一种提高激光测距精度的方法与装置


[0001]本专利技术属于激光测距
,更具体地,涉及一种提高激光测距精度的方法与装置。

技术介绍

[0002]激光雷达可用于探测周围环境的三维空间信息,并完成三维点云系统的重建,在多个领域存在广泛的应用,具体的应用场景也很多。同时,激光雷达也会应用在多种环境下,尤其是工业领域应用时,大部分都应用在户外的环境。户外环境较为恶劣,很容易受到雨雪灰尘等干扰源的干扰,从而影响激光雷达的正常探测。
[0003]目前,激光雷达去除雨雪灰尘等影响的技术手段是采用多回波技术,即将雨雪灰尘等干扰源所引起的回波和目标有效回波一起探测,并通过系统进行筛选和滤除。以干扰源为雨滴为例,如图1所示,当雨滴和目标距离较远时,干扰回波和目标回波在时间轴上是分开的,通过多回波算法可以有效识别并滤除干扰回波,实现对目标的清晰和稳定探测。
[0004]但如果干扰源和目标距离过近,且都和激光雷达设备距离较近的时候,由于激光雷达设备发射的探测回波在空间中传输距离不远,光强还没有过多衰减,且光斑的发散尺寸也不大,此时,干扰源和目标所产生的回波不能有效分开。如图2所示,当雨滴和目标距离较近时,雨滴造成的干扰回波和目标回波重叠在一起,此时多回波算法不能有效识别并滤除干扰回波,造成激光雷达在某些特殊场景应用下,会受到雨雪灰尘等干扰源的影响。
[0005]鉴于此,克服上述现有技术所存在的缺陷是本
亟待解决的问题。

技术实现思路

[0006]针对现有技术的以上缺陷或改进需求,本专利技术提供了一种提高激光测距精度的方法与装置,其目的在于当干扰源反射的回波与目标反射的回波叠加时,对叠加产生的特异回波信号进行识别和计算,得到目标回波的回波强度,由此解决某些特殊应用场景下,多回波技术无法有效识别并滤除雨雪灰尘等干扰源对激光雷达影响的技术问题。
[0007]为实现上述目的,按照本专利技术的一个方面,提供了一种提高激光测距精度的方法,当检测到回波信号的波形在信号门限上方存在凹点时,进入特异回波计算流程,具体为:以第一回波为中心创建第二回波的虚拟回波,使所述虚拟回波与所述第一回波的峰值对应时间一致,并基于第一函数确定所述虚拟回波的初略飞行时间Tx;根据所述虚拟回波的初略飞行时间Tx、所述虚拟回波的峰值对应时间T1和所述第二回波的峰值对应时间T2,得到所述第二回波的初略飞行时间T;根据所述第二回波的初略飞行时间T、最后一个凹点的对应时间T3和最后一个凹点的峰值高度H3,计算所述第二回波中被叠加隐去部分的回波强度S2,并最终得到所述第二回波的总回波强度S;其中,所述第一回波为接收到的第一个回波信号,所述第二回波为接收到的最后一个回波信号,所述第一函数为正常回波的上升沿时间宽度与峰值高度之间的函数关系
式。
[0008]优选地,在所述特异回波计算流程中,通过定标确定所述第一函数,具体为:采集多个正常回波,进而获取多组上升沿时间宽度和对应的峰值高度;其中,所述多个正常回波的峰值位置相同;基于上升沿时间宽度和对应峰值高度的多组数据,定标得到用于表征上升沿时间宽度与峰值高度之间关系的所述第一函数;其中,所述上升沿时间宽度是指从回波信号的初略飞行时间到峰值对应时间之间的时间宽度。
[0009]优选地,所述以第一回波为中心创建第二回波的虚拟回波,使所述虚拟回波与所述第一回波的峰值对应时间一致,并基于第一函数确定所述虚拟回波的初略飞行时间Tx,具体为:以所述第一回波为中心在时间轴上创建第二回波的虚拟回波,使所述虚拟回波的峰值对应时间与所述第一回波的峰值对应时间一致;基于所述第一函数和所述虚拟回波的峰值高度H2,计算所述虚拟回波的上升沿时间宽度W2;结合计算出的所述虚拟回波的上升沿时间宽度W2和所述虚拟回波的峰值对应时间T1,计算出所述虚拟回波的初略飞行时间Tx。
[0010]优选地,在基于第一函数确定所述虚拟回波的初略飞行时间Tx时,所述方法还包括:基于所述第一函数和所述第一回波的峰值高度H1,计算所述第一回波的上升沿时间宽度W1;结合计算出的所述第一回波的上升沿时间宽度W1、所述第一回波的峰值对应时间T1和所述第一回波的初略飞行时间T0,计算挤压误差E1;当计算出所述虚拟回波的初略飞行时间Tx之后,利用所述挤压误差E1对计算出的初略飞行时间Tx进行补偿修正。
[0011]优选地,所述根据所述虚拟回波的初略飞行时间Tx、所述虚拟回波的峰值对应时间T1和所述第二回波的峰值对应时间T2,得到所述第二回波的初略飞行时间T,具体为:根据所述虚拟回波的峰值对应时间T1和所述第二回波的峰值对应时间T2,计算出所述虚拟回波的初略飞行时间Tx和所述第二回波的初略飞行时间T之间的偏差E2;根据所述偏差E2和所述虚拟回波的初略飞行时间Tx,计算得到所述第二回波的初略飞行时间T。
[0012]优选地,所述根据所述第二回波的初略飞行时间T、最后一个凹点的对应时间T3和最后一个凹点的峰值高度H3,计算所述第二回波中被叠加隐去部分的回波强度S2,并最终得到所述第二回波的总回波强度S,具体为:基于所述第二回波的初略飞行时间T、最后一个凹点的对应时间T3和最后一个凹点的峰值高度H3,根据三角形面积公式计算所述第二回波中被叠加隐去部分的回波强度S2;基于最后一个凹点的对应时间T3和所述第二回波的结束飞行时间T4,根据所述第二回波的拟合函数计算所述第二回波中未被叠加隐去部分的回波强度S1;
将所述第二回波中被叠加隐去部分的回波强度S2和未被叠加隐去部分的回波强度S1相加,得到所述第二回波的总回波强度S。
[0013]优选地,在根据所述第二回波的初略飞行时间T、最后一个凹点的对应时间T3和最后一个凹点的峰值高度H3,计算所述第二回波中被叠加隐去部分的回波强度S2,并最终得到所述第二回波的总回波强度S之后,所述方法还包括:根据所述第二回波的初略飞行时间T和所述第二回波的总回波强度S,计算目标与激光雷达之间的距离。
[0014]优选地,所述根据所述第二回波的初略飞行时间T和所述第二回波的总回波强度S,计算目标与激光雷达之间的距离,具体为:根据所述第二回波的总回波强度S计算出对应的时间校准值;根据所述第二回波的初略飞行时间T和所述时间校准值,计算出激光飞行时间;根据所述激光飞行时间和光速,计算出目标与激光雷达之间的距离。
[0015]优选地,当检测到回波信号的波形在信号门限上方不存在凹点时,进入正常回波计算流程,具体为:根据目标回波的初略飞行时间、目标回波的结束飞行时间以及正常回波的拟合函数,得到目标回波的总回波强度。
[0016]按照本专利技术的另一方面,提供了一种提高激光测距精度的装置,包括至少一个处理器和存储器,所述至少一个处理器和存储器之间通过数据总线连接,所述存储器存储有可被所述至少一个处理器执行的指令,所述指令在被所述处理器执行后,用于完成第一方面所述的提高激光测距精度的方法。
[0017]总体而言,通过本专利技术所构思的以上技术方案与现有技术相比,具有如下有益效果:本专利技术提供的提高激光测距精度的本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种提高激光测距精度的方法,其特征在于,当检测到回波信号的波形在信号门限上方存在凹点时,进入特异回波计算流程,具体为:以第一回波为中心创建第二回波的虚拟回波,使所述虚拟回波与所述第一回波的峰值对应时间一致,并基于第一函数确定所述虚拟回波的初略飞行时间Tx;根据所述虚拟回波的初略飞行时间Tx、所述虚拟回波的峰值对应时间T1和所述第二回波的峰值对应时间T2,得到所述第二回波的初略飞行时间T;根据所述第二回波的初略飞行时间T、最后一个凹点的对应时间T3和最后一个凹点的峰值高度H3,计算所述第二回波中被叠加隐去部分的回波强度S2,并最终得到所述第二回波的总回波强度S;其中,所述第一回波为接收到的第一个回波信号,所述第二回波为接收到的最后一个回波信号,所述第一函数为正常回波的上升沿时间宽度与峰值高度之间的函数关系式。2.如权利要求1所述的提高激光测距精度的方法,其特征在于,在所述特异回波计算流程中,通过定标确定所述第一函数,具体为:采集多个正常回波,进而获取多组上升沿时间宽度和对应的峰值高度;其中,所述多个正常回波的峰值位置相同;基于上升沿时间宽度和对应峰值高度的多组数据,定标得到用于表征上升沿时间宽度与峰值高度之间关系的所述第一函数;其中,所述上升沿时间宽度是指从回波信号的初略飞行时间到峰值对应时间之间的时间宽度。3.如权利要求1所述的提高激光测距精度的方法,其特征在于,所述以第一回波为中心创建第二回波的虚拟回波,使所述虚拟回波与所述第一回波的峰值对应时间一致,并基于第一函数确定所述虚拟回波的初略飞行时间Tx,具体为:以所述第一回波为中心在时间轴上创建第二回波的虚拟回波,使所述虚拟回波的峰值对应时间与所述第一回波的峰值对应时间一致;基于所述第一函数和所述虚拟回波的峰值高度H2,计算所述虚拟回波的上升沿时间宽度W2;结合计算出的所述虚拟回波的上升沿时间宽度W2和所述虚拟回波的峰值对应时间T1,计算出所述虚拟回波的初略飞行时间Tx。4.如权利要求3所述的提高激光测距精度的方法,其特征在于,在基于第一函数确定所述虚拟回波的初略飞行时间Tx时,所述方法还包括:基于所述第一函数和所述第一回波的峰值高度H1,计算所述第一回波的上升沿时间宽度W1;结合计算出的所述第一回波的上升沿时间宽度W1、所述第一回波的峰值对应时间T1和所述第一回波的初略飞行时间T0,计算挤压误差E1;当计算出所述虚拟回波的初略飞行时间Tx之后,利用所述挤压误差E1对计算出的初略飞行时间Tx进行补偿修正。5.如权利要求1所述的提高激光测距精度的方法,其特征在于,所述根据所述虚拟回波的初略飞行时间Tx、所述虚拟回波的峰值对应时间T1和所述第二回波的峰值对应时间T2...

【专利技术属性】
技术研发人员:曾炼李亚锋石城徐泽峰凌创伟陈彬李明肖大敏庾敏强
申请(专利权)人:深圳煜炜光学科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1